Description

The Financial Planning and Analysis department at OHL is currently seeking qualified candidates for the role of Financial Analyst supporting our Global Freight Management and Logistics business unit.  The Financial Analyst will prepare financial reports, analyze information, and share findings with management to help improve financial planning and performance measurement.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Support financial and operational reporting enterprise wide using Great Plains, CargoWise, and TM1 platforms
  • Develop appropriate metrics for the business to measure growth, profitability, expense control and productivity; deliver innovative, high value-added financial information to the management team for strategic decision making
  • Responsible for Monthly Management Performance Reviews including variance analysis and the subsequent presentation of forecasts and analysis to senior management
  • Prepare Weekly Flash reporting by working closely with Business Development, Operations, and global controllers
  • Support pricing and cost estimating initiatives in collaboration with customer operations. 
  • Analyze overhead costs in key departments
  • Ensure on-going communication and dialogue with Corporate and Regional Finance and Accounting teams
  • Play lead role for business unit financial planning and analysis needs
  • Support ad-hoc tasks and various business projects using tools to improve financial processes and increase productivity
The Financial Analyst may also be expected to 1) plan, assign and direct work; 2) appraise performance; 3) coordinate with staff in a matrixed organization; and 4) address complaints and resolving problems.
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ree (B. S.) in Business (Finance preferred) from four-year college or university;
  • At least 3 years corporate Finance experience  
  • At least 1 year corporate Financial Planning and Analysis experience
  • Experience within Enterprise Resource Planning systems
  • Experience in planning and budgeting
  • Strong Excel modeling skills
  • Creative and resourceful problem solver
  • Able to manage complex situations
  • High energy level, self starter and strong work ethic
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
